Transaction e7254e938bb535adb0263c727aab4d573acf79cd04e11389215f6824868ca1eb
1 Input
1 Output
-
e7254e938bb535adb0263c727aab4d573acf79cd04e11389215f6824868ca1eb:0
- value
- 15255013
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 af3bf9a68d6c8cd019cb458c8d84625792b4d373 OP_EQUAL
- address
- 3Hfa2GFtjQE4gjfrBKLPGbmojFtbUAKgMS